Assessment of the Relationship between Diabetic Retinopathy and Nailfold Capillaries in Type 2 Diabetics with a Noninvasive Method: Nailfold Videocapillaroscopy Table 2 Correlation of capillaroscopic findings with severity of DR.
ā Proliferative DR ( ) Nonproliferative DR ( ) Patients without DR ( ) Tortuosity, 50 (80.6%) 25 (80.6%) 71 (57.7%) 0.002 Bushy capillary, 25 (40.3%) 6 (19.4%) 15 (12.2%) <0.001 Neoformation, 22 (35.5%) 7 (22.6%) 15 (12.2%) 0.001 Capillary ectasia, 10 (16.1%) 1 (3.2%) 7 (5.7%) 0.029 Bizarre capillary, 25 (40.3%) 11 (35.5%) 37 (30.1%) 0.372 Microhemorrhage, 9 (14.5%) 2 (6.5%) 5 (4.1%) NA Aneurysm, 9 (14.5%) 1 (3.2%) 7 (5.7%) NA Extravasation, 6 (9.7%) 0 (0%) 1 (0.8%) NA Megacapillary, 1 (1.6%) 0 (0%) 0 (0%) NA Meander capillary, 4 (6.5%) 0 (0%) 3 (2.4%) NA Avascular area, 3 (4.8%) 0 (0%) 0 (0%) NA Interstitial edema, 0 (0%) 1 (3.2%) 1 (0.8%) NA
NA: not applied; DR: diabetic retinopathy.
